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Exton to Ystrad Mynach are available for £67.40 one way

Facilities and Amenities at Exton Station

Exton Station, while picturesque, caters to travelers with basic amenities. There is no ticket office or machines for purchasing or collecting tickets, so it's essential to book your travel online and plan ahead. Smartcards are not issued or validated at the station either. However, there is an induction loop available, supporting hearing aid users, and step-free access is offered to some areas of the station, making it somewhat wheelchair accessible.

Lacking in extensive facilities such as shops or toilets, Exton Station prioritizes simplicity. There is, however, a seating area for resting while waiting for your train. If you require assistance, there is a help point available, ensuring that you can confidentially navigate your journey. For any inquiries about your travel or the latest schedule updates, the staff at the help point are your go-to.

Connecting to Other Transport Services

For onward travel from Exton Station, options are somewhat limited, yet still accommodating. Rail replacement services and taxis are accessible near the Puffing Billy on the main road, although no official taxi rank is available directly at the station. Planning to cycle your way around? Bicycle storage is present at the station entrance, allowing for a seamless transition from train to bike. To help plan your onward journey by bus, check out the printable information here.

Station Facilities and Ticketing Options

When you set foot in Ystrad Mynach station, you'll find convenient ticket buying options. The ticket office is open on weekdays from 06:30 to 13:00 and on Saturdays from 08:00 to 14:30, perfect for early morning travelers. For those who prefer self-service, ticket machines are available and allow for online ticket collection. However, it's worth noting that machines do not accept cash, so be sure to have your debit or credit card handy.

This station takes accessibility seriously, offering step-free access throughout. There are lifts available for access to Platform 1 towards Cardiff, and a direct step-free route from the car park to Platform 2 heading to Rhymney. With customers' ease and movement in mind, induction loops are provided, and ramps are available for train access, although facilities like waiting rooms and accessible toilets are lacking.

Amenities and Support Services

Ystrad Mynach station offers essential services such as customer help points and information from staff at the ticket office and help points. CCTV coverage ensures added security, although there is no dedicated luggage storage facility. For those tech-savvy travelers, public Wi-Fi is accessible, giving you the chance to keep connected while you travel. You can explore other hotspots near the station on various Wi-Fi services.

Parking and Cycling

The station car park, open 24 hours daily, accommodates 34 spaces, with three designated for accessible parking, and it's free of charge. For cycling enthusiasts, Ystrad Mynach provides 36 bicycle spaces with covered and secure stands monitored by CCTV. While there are no cycle hire facilities, these amenities support environmentally friendly travel options.

Transport Links and Travel Options

The station's connection doesn't end with the train. Rail replacement bus services use the Blackwood Link bus stop in the station's car park, ensuring smooth transitions to different travel modes.
